ArtZone Childrens Saturday Workshops
Charnwood Museum 10.30am-12.30pm Saturdays in term time. Suitable for ages 8-14 all welcome. £5 per session £2.50 for those on means tested benefits. To book please ring Charnwood Museum 01509233754. Places can be booked up to the start of the workshop.
